
It has been reported by the Italian publication that talks between Tottenham and Inter over the signing of Skriniar have been going on, but the North London outfit have yet to make an official bid.
Spurs could make an offer tomorrow, according to the report, which has claimed that the Inter are looking for €50-60 million (£45.63-£54.76 million) and that the Premier League club already have reached an agreement with the 25-year-old Slovakia international central defender.
Stats
Skriniar has been on the books of Inter since 2017 and is one of the better centre-backs in Serie A.
According to WhoScored, the 25-year-old made 30 starts and two substitute appearances in Serie A for Inter last season, and he also played six minutes in the Europa League and played six times in the Champions League last season.
